Russian Oil Refinery Shuts Down for Months After Ukrainian Drone Strike
- A Russian oil refinery more than 1,300 kilometers (800 miles) from Ukraine has been completely shut down after a Ukrainian drone strike, with repairs potentially taking up to six months, the regional governor said on Thursday, Aug.
- Tuesday’s attack hit the Orsknefteorgsintez refinery in Orsk, Orenburg Oblast, which can process around 6 million metric tons of crude oil annually.
